Agency State, “Diia.City,” and Technological Sovereignty — Key Points from Valeria Ionan’s Conversation with Oleksandr Bornyakov

The Minister of Digital Transformation of Ukraine spoke about the future of the “agentic” state

Oleksandr Bornyakov, the acting Minister of Digital Transformation of Ukraine, in an interview with the podcast FORWARD with Valeriya Ionan, shared his vision of the country’s development for the next five years, emphasizing the creation of an “agentic state” — a state where services will be provided through artificial intelligence.

Bornyakov noted that the Ministry of Digital Transformation is working towards building an “agentic state,” where public services will be available through artificial intelligence and digital agents. Citizens will be able to obtain necessary documents or answers simply by formulating a request in text or voice. One of the projects advancing in this direction is “Diia,” which already has an AI assistant for basic services, and the development of a new “Diia AI,” which will provide services in real-time similar to ChatGPT.

The minister emphasized that building such a state requires not only appropriate infrastructure but also a culture of interaction between citizens and digital services. Currently, “Diia” has 24 million users, and this is key to the successful implementation of the agentic state. Additionally, Ukraine is working on its language model “Syaivo” and the creation of an AI Factory with partners like NVIDIA and HP.

Bornyakov noted that to attract investments in Ukraine, the “Diia.City” platform was created, which simplifies business registration by providing clear tax conditions and state guarantees. Currently, more than 4000 technology companies are registered in “Diia.City.” To stimulate venture capital in the country, “Diia.City Invest” has been launched, aiming to simplify the legal processes of funds following the example of the UK, USA, and Israel.

According to the Ministry of Digital Transformation’s vision, in five years, technology should enable citizens to receive state services in a few clicks, and Ukraine will become more attractive for business and investment. An increase in the number of startups and investment volumes will indicate the country’s reliability for business.
